SA55 WOJ is a 2005 Citroen Berlingo in Blue with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 52.6%.
Across all 2005 Citroen Berlingo models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.6% with a typical mileage of 84,923 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en Berlingo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 117,833 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SA55 WOJ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Berlingo typ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 21 years old, this Citroen Berlingo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
